Public Perception of Transportation Funding in California

5 hours ago 0

Many Californians encounter the daily reality of transportation funding without realizing its impact. From avoiding potholes to waiting for delayed buses or navigating congested intersections, these experiences reflect the state’s investment in infrastructure.

California faces a dual challenge with transportation funding. It needs to secure sufficient financial resources to maintain its roads, bridges, and transit systems. More importantly, it must convince residents of the effective use of every dollar allocated towards transportation.

Recent survey results highlight a hesitancy among respondents to support an increase in the federal gas tax dedicated solely to transportation. The level of support remains modest, indicating a need for greater transparency and accountability in how funds are spent. Enhancing public trust is crucial to gaining widespread backing for future transportation initiatives.

Efficient use of transportation funds not only improves the infrastructure but also boosts public confidence. Demonstrating tangible improvements can lead to increased willingness to invest in these vital areas.
